#0e4a46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e4a46 is composed of 5.5% red, 29%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.4% yellow and 71% black. It has a hue angle of 176 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 17.3%. #0e4a46 color hex could be obtained by blending #1c948c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#0e4a46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020808 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0e4a46

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292f2f is the less saturated color, while #005852 is the most saturated one.
